We've heard some complaints internally about getting the cache expired
exceptions, so we thought to increase the default. It turns out that based on
the server-side defaults, when we make cross RS calls to do index updates,
there will be 350 retries with a 20 second wait time which works out to ~2
hours. Do you see a downside to increasing the cache expiration time,
[~sergey.soldatov]?

> The default timeout is 30 minutes. We should increase it substantially to
> ride out any retry loops that may occur on the server side. 2 hours would
> probably be a good default.
